引言
随着人工智能技术的飞速发展,大模型(Large Models)已成为当前研究的热点。大模型在自然语言处理、计算机视觉、语音识别等领域取得了显著成果,但其背后的原理和关键技术仍然是一个充满神秘色彩的领域。本文将深入探讨大模型背后的五大关键问题,并提供实用的建议,帮助读者更好地理解这一前沿技术。
一、大模型是什么?
1.1 定义
大模型是一种基于深度学习技术构建的人工智能模型,其特点是模型规模庞大,参数数量巨大。大模型能够处理复杂的数据,并从中提取出有价值的信息。
1.2 应用场景
大模型在多个领域都有广泛应用,如:
- 自然语言处理:如机器翻译、文本摘要、问答系统等。
- 计算机视觉:如图像识别、目标检测、视频分析等。
- 语音识别:如语音合成、语音识别、语音搜索等。
二、大模型背后的五大关键问题
2.1 数据质量
数据是训练大模型的基础,数据质量直接影响到模型的性能。以下是一些提高数据质量的方法:
- 数据清洗:去除重复、错误和不相关的数据。
- 数据增强:通过旋转、缩放、裁剪等方式增加数据多样性。
- 数据标注:确保数据标注的准确性和一致性。
2.2 计算资源
大模型训练需要大量的计算资源,包括CPU、GPU和FPGA等。以下是一些提高计算效率的方法:
- 分布式训练:将模型分割成多个部分,在多台设备上并行训练。
- 硬件加速:使用专用硬件加速模型训练,如TPU、ASIC等。
- 优化算法:采用高效的优化算法,如Adam、SGD等。
2.3 模型可解释性
大模型通常被认为是“黑盒”模型,其内部机制难以解释。以下是一些提高模型可解释性的方法:
- 层级分解:将模型分解成多个层次,分析每个层次的功能。
- 特征重要性分析:分析模型中各个特征的重要性。
- 可解释性框架:构建可解释性框架,将模型内部机制可视化。
2.4 模型泛化能力
大模型在训练数据上的表现往往很好,但在未见过的数据上的表现可能不佳。以下是一些提高模型泛化能力的方法:
- 正则化:使用正则化技术,如L1、L2正则化,防止过拟合。
- 数据增强:增加数据多样性,提高模型对未见过的数据的适应性。
- 模型集成:结合多个模型,提高模型的泛化能力。
2.5 模型安全性
大模型在处理敏感数据时,可能会泄露用户隐私。以下是一些提高模型安全性的方法:
- 数据脱敏:对敏感数据进行脱敏处理,如匿名化、加密等。
- 访问控制:限制对敏感数据的访问,确保数据安全。
- 安全训练:使用安全训练技术,防止模型被恶意攻击。
三、实用建议
3.1 关注最新研究
大模型技术发展迅速,关注最新研究有助于了解该领域的最新进展。
3.2 选择合适的模型架构
根据应用场景选择合适的模型架构,如CNN、RNN、Transformer等。
3.3 数据预处理
对数据进行清洗、增强和标注,提高数据质量。
3.4 模型优化
采用高效的优化算法和硬件加速,提高模型训练效率。
3.5 模型评估与测试
对模型进行评估和测试,确保模型在未见过的数据上表现良好。
四、结论
大模型技术是人工智能领域的一个重要研究方向,具有广泛的应用前景。了解大模型背后的关键问题,并采取相应的措施,有助于提高大模型的应用效果。本文从数据质量、计算资源、模型可解释性、模型泛化能力和模型安全性等方面分析了大模型背后的五大关键问题,并提供了实用的建议。希望本文能为读者提供有益的参考。
